Hey — quick handover before I'm out. You're inheriting the per-tenant rate quota tables for Driftgate. The enforcer service reads quotas every 60s, so changes aren't instant; tell support that before they panic. Big tenants (anything on the Osprey plan) get overrides in the quota_overrides table — don't touch defaults for them. Backups run nightly, nothing fancy. To poke at the quota database yourself, use the connection below.

database URL for bahop-yagep: mssql://sildor_svc:35ha7jz@db-fb6d.nelvrodyn.example:5432/casath

Alert: BucketDrift-High on the Fennel assignment service. Fires when more than 0.5% of users receive a different experiment variant than their sticky assignment within a five-minute window, usually indicating cache invalidation racing the config push from Marrowline. Impact is corrupted experiment data rather than user-facing breakage, so it pages at warning level during business hours only. Context for this week's sync: it fired twice after Tuesday's deploy. Investigation notes are on the internal page below.

runbook for yahop-hawif: https://confluence.zemvarlabs.internal/pages/pages/browse/c89f8afc

Leadership Review Briefing — Currency-Hedging Decision

For branch managers: the treasury group at Halverton Industries has recommended hedging 70% of projected crown-denominated receivables for the next four quarters. Forward contracts lock rates near current levels; option collars cover the remainder. The cost is roughly 0.4% of hedged value, judged acceptable against recent volatility from the Varneland market. Branches should reflect hedged rates in pricing models. Further context appears below.

board note of yafop-hawep: Project Gorius slips by one quarter because of the supplier delay.